Transaction e4bcf81b03ef9a806cb2637e829990daa52001b8dfaa7d59e12e0a0a6f848b14
1 Input
1 Output
-
e4bcf81b03ef9a806cb2637e829990daa52001b8dfaa7d59e12e0a0a6f848b14:0
- value
- 23882518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cad8c85157d6eaba32e146ac6ec8f5f6b1386198 OP_EQUAL
- address
- MSPiRVTbYdsoqpG3JSnidoE6Na5tt9ThjX